Overview
Global credit markets are currently operating at their most active state in two decades. This trend has prompted leading money managers, including Aberdeen Investments and Pimco, to caution against complacency regarding associated risks.
Market Details
A Bloomberg index, which tracks bonds across various currencies and ratings, shows that yield premiums on corporate debt have declined to just over one percentage point. This represents the lowest level since June 2007. The current market conditions are occurring amid general confidence regarding the economic outlook.
